Virtual Intensive Outpatient Programs (IOP) provide an invaluable resource for individuals facing mental health and substance use challenges, allowing them to access care from the comfort of their own homes.
For the people of Terra Alta, these virtual programs offer a unique opportunity to engage in therapy without the burdens of commuting. Each program is designed to serve adults aged 18 and older, with some options available for adolescents. Participants can benefit from 9-20 hours of structured therapy weekly, attending sessions that typically span 3-4 hours, 3-5 days per week. This flexibility enables individuals to maintain their work, school, and family commitments while prioritizing their mental health.
